About

Dr. Thomas Kittelsen is a psychiatrist practicing in Sparks, NV. Dr. Kittelsen is a medical doctor specializing in the care of mental health patients. As a psychiatrist, Dr. Kittelsen diagnoses and treats mental illnesses. Dr. Kittelsen may treat patients through a variety of methods including medications, psychotherapy or talk therapy, psychosocial interventions and more, depending on each individual case. Different medications that a psychiatrist might prescribe include antidepressants, antipsychotic mediations, mood stabilizers, stimulants, sedatives and hypnotics. Dr. Kittelsen treats conditions like depression, anxiety, OCD, eating disorders, bipolar disorders, personality disorders, insomnia, ADD and other mental illnesses.
